Hydroelectric power at the Mills district

Producing energy under your feet

The river Regnitz in Bamberg has been used to generate energy for centuries: in the past, numerous mills were operated here with hydropower. Since 1983 there is a modern underground hydroelectric power station at the ”Upper Mills”. Four turbines now generate around 270 kW of electricity per hour. Hotel NEPOMUK, ECKERTS Restaurant and the student residence are supplied with 100% sustainable and locally generated energy. Additional electricity is fed into the grid.

So when you sit on the terrace and the Regnitz rushes below you, water power is converted into electricity in a huge generator hall under the bridge and another generator room under the roof terrace. Renewable energy for ECKERTS Restaurant and our neighbors.
